
Aromatic Duck Breast with Rosemary and Tomatoes

Ingredients
- Duck Skin - 24.7 oz
- Vegetable Oil - 3 tablespoons
- Mild Chili Spice - to taste
- Flaky sea salt - to taste
- Herbes de Provence - to taste
- Rosemary - 10 sprigs
- Garlic - 2 cloves
- Marinated cherries - 10 pieces
Step by Step guide
Step 1
Let the meat 'breathe' at room temperature for about 15 minutes.
Step 2
Heat vegetable oil in a skillet, adding coarse salt and ground chili pepper immediately.
Step 3
Place the bird in the hot skillet skin side down.
Step 4
Sprinkle with herbes de Provence on top.
Step 5
Once the skin is browned, flip the fillet. Sear for another 3 minutes.
Step 6
Place the sprigs of rosemary in a heatproof dish.
Step 7
Add sliced garlic.
Step 8
Top with the meat.
Step 9
Transfer to a preheated oven at 356°F (350 degrees Fahrenheit) for 15 minutes.
Step 10
After 15 minutes, add the sprig of cherry tomatoes, reduce the temperature to 320°F (320 degrees Fahrenheit).
Step 11
Cook for another 10–15 minutes.
